The Judas Tree, scientifically named Cercis canadensis, is a small, deciduous tree that thrives in the eastern and central regions of North America. Its striking features include heart-shaped leaves, vibrant pink or purple flowers that bloom before the foliage emerges, and distinctive seed pods that develop after the flowers have faded. This versatile tree not only captivates the eye but also plays a crucial role in the ecosystem, providing food and shelter for a variety of wildlife.

Common Diseases Affecting the Judas Tree For more on this, see our related guide: Judas Tree Doctor Intelligence (Diseases) in Maharashtra: Expert Guide, Best Practices & Pro Tips.

  • Cercospora Leaf Spot: This fungal disease manifests as small, circular spots on the leaves, which can eventually coalesce and cause premature leaf drop. Proper sanitation, pruning, and the application of fungicides can effectively manage this condition.
  • Anthracnose: Caused by a group of fungal pathogens, anthracnose can lead to the development of irregularly shaped lesions on the leaves, stems, and flowers. Maintaining good air circulation, removing infected plant material, and applying targeted fungicides can help mitigate this disease.
  • Powdery Mildew: This fungal infection is characterized by a white, powdery growth on the leaves, stems, and flowers. Promoting air flow, reducing humidity, and applying appropriate fungicides can help control the spread of powdery mildew.
  • Verticillium Wilt: A soil-borne fungus, Verticillium wilt can cause wilting, yellowing, and eventual dieback of the tree. Proper site selection, soil management, and the use of resistant cultivars can help prevent and manage this disease.
  • Bacterial Leaf Scorch: This bacterial infection can lead to leaf scorch, premature leaf drop, and, in severe cases, tree decline. Maintaining soil health, pruning affected areas, and the judicious use of antibiotics may help address this challenge.

Site Selection and Soil Preparation

The Judas Tree thrives in well-drained, moderately fertile soil with a pH range of 6.0 to 7.5. When selecting a planting site, it is crucial to ensure adequate sunlight exposure, as the tree prefers full sun to partial shade. Additionally, the site should be free from potential sources of soil-borne diseases and have good air circulation to mitigate the risk of fungal infections.

Planting and Establishment

Judas Tree seedlings or transplants should be planted in the spring or fall, allowing the roots to establish before the extremes of summer or winter. Proper planting depth, spacing, and mulching are essential for the tree’s successful establishment and ongoing growth. Regular watering during the first year is crucial to support the development of a robust root system.

Pruning and Maintenance

Judicious pruning is a key aspect of Judas Tree cultivation. Removing damaged, diseased, or crossing branches can promote airflow, reduce the risk of disease, and encourage the development of a strong, balanced structure. Pruning should be done during the tree’s dormant season, typically in late winter or early spring.

Fertilization and Soil Management

Maintaining the soil’s fertility and health is crucial for the Judas Tree’s optimal growth and yield. A balanced, slow-release fertilizer applied in early spring can provide the necessary nutrients for vigorous foliage, flower, and seed pod development. Additionally, regular soil testing and the incorporation of organic matter can help maintain the soil’s optimal pH and nutrient levels.

Pest Management

While the Judas Tree is generally resistant to many pests, vigilance is still required to identify and address any potential infestations. Common pests, such as aphids, scales, and borers, can be managed through the judicious use of targeted, environmentally-friendly pesticides or biological control methods.
